How to Paste Text Into Blackboard

  1. Open your Word file and click File, then click Save As.
  2. Select Plain Text (.txt) as the file type and then Save.
  3. Close the file and then open the TXT file in a plain text editor.
  4. Select your text, copy and paste into the Blackboard text box. Using PLAIN text should pose no formatting issues.

How to paste text into Blackboard?

Sep 22, 2021 · When attempting to paste an item into Blackboard, please note that you’re required to use the Ctrl+C – copy, and Ctrl+V – paste (substitute Command for Ctrl if using a Mac) keys instead of the copy and paste buttons on the toolbar.

How do I enable copy and paste in Firefox?

Enable Copy-Paste in Web Pages That Disallow It with a Firefox...Go to about:config.Search for dom.event.clipboardevents.enabled.Double-click it to change the value to "false"Sep 7, 2014

Permissions

To copy an item, you need read and write permission for the file and its destination folder. To move an item, you need read, write, and remove permissions for the file and the folders you're moving the content between.
